Position: Supervising Electrician - HSC & EC Research Buildings (FT Day)

Position Summary

At Stony Brook Medicine, the Supervising Electrician supervises electricians and other workers engaged in the repair, maintenance, and installation of electrical systems and equipment. Incumbents are working supervisors and perform any task in the electrical trade.

Duties
  • Supervises and plans the work for a subordinate maintenance crew of skilled, semi‑skilled and relatively unskilled employees.
  • Examines blueprints, schematic drawings and sketches to determine material and labor requirements and may order required materials and supplies.
  • Prepares sketches from oral or written instructions showing location of wiring and electrical equipment.
  • Assigns staff to each project, providing oral instructions, blueprints or sketches and interprets specifications as required.
  • Coordinates with supervisors of other trades to schedule work and ensure timely completion.
  • Observes work in progress to ensure schedule and plan are followed.
  • Inspects wiring and fixtures during and after installation for conformity to specifications or codes.
  • Keeps written records of work performed and accounts for labor and materials used.
  • Periodically prepares standard written evaluations of subordinate staff performance.
Job Requirements
  • Working knowledge of electrical theory, practices, and mathematics as applied to the electrical trade.
  • Knowledge of applicable standards and electrical code regulations.
  • Understanding of the principles and practices of supervision.
  • Basic knowledge of electronic theory and practice as applied to the electrical trade.
  • Ability to read and interpret circuit diagrams, architectural blueprints, and generator and motor control diagrams.
  • Ability to use the tools, equipment and materials of the electrical trade.
  • Ability to train and supervise others.
  • For assigned duties, working knowledge of the operation and repair of digital timing devices used in traffic control systems.
Qualifications

Required Qualifications:
Must meet the qualifications of a Trades Specialist (Electrician) plus one year of trades experience. The Trades Specialist qualifications include:

• Four years of full‑time experience in the electrical trade under a skilled tradesperson providing training equivalent to that given in a trade apprenticeship or equivalent program, OR

• An equivalent combination of experience and training gained through completion of technical courses in the electrical trade at a school, institute, or Armed Forces branch, OR

• Successful completion of a two‑year Trades Specialist (Electrician) traineeship or a comparable electrician training program such as the NY State Civil Service Employees Association Partnership Applied Skilled Trades Traineeship and Certificate Program.
Additionally, one year of experience as a skilled journeyman electrician following completion of apprenticeship or equivalent training is required.

Preferred Qualifications
  • Hospital and/or healthcare setting experience.
  • Previous supervisory experience in a health care or unionized setting.
  • Knowledge of regulatory agency compliance (Joint Commission, DOH, CMS).
